hadoop中linux命令大全
-
Hadoop中使用的Linux命令大全:
1. cd:切换目录
示例:cd /home/user/Documents2. ls:查看当前目录下的文件和子目录
示例:ls3. pwd:显示当前所在目录的路径
示例:pwd4. mkdir:创建新目录
示例:mkdir hadoop_data5. rmdir:删除空目录
示例:rmdir temp_directory6. rm:删除文件或目录
示例:rm file.txt7. cp:复制文件或目录
示例:cp file.txt new_directory8. mv:移动文件或目录
示例:mv file.txt new_directory9. cat:查看文件内容
示例:cat file.txt10. touch:创建新文件
示例:touch new_file.txt11. vi或vim:编辑文件
示例:vi file.txt12. grep:在文件中查找匹配的字符串
示例:grep “keyword” file.txt13. chmod:修改文件或目录的权限
示例:chmod 755 file.txt14. chown:修改文件或目录的所有者
示例:chown user file.txt15. chgrp:修改文件或目录的所属组
示例:chgrp group file.txt16. tail:显示文件的末尾内容
示例:tail file.txt17. head:显示文件的开头内容
示例:head file.txt18. find:查找文件或目录
示例:find /home -name “*.txt”19. du:查看文件或目录占用的磁盘空间
示例:du -h file.txt20. df:查看磁盘使用情况
示例:df -h21. top:查看系统资源使用情况
示例:top22. ps:显示进程列表
示例:ps -ef以上是Hadoop中常用的Linux命令,涵盖了文件操作、目录管理以及系统监控等功能。希望对你有帮助!
2年前 -
Hadoop 是一个开源的分布式计算框架,常用于大数据处理和分析。在 Hadoop 中,我们经常会使用 Linux 命令来管理和操作集群。下面是一个 Hadoop 中常用的 Linux 命令大全:
1. ls: 列出当前目录下的文件和子目录。在 Hadoop 中,我们经常使用 ls 命令来查看 HDFS 中存储的文件和目录。
示例:
“`
$ hdfs dfs -ls /
“`2. mkdir: 创建一个新的目录。在 Hadoop 中,我们可以使用 mkdir 命令来在 HDFS 上创建新的目录。
示例:
“`
$ hdfs dfs -mkdir /new_directory
“`3. rm: 删除一个文件或目录。在 Hadoop 中,我们可以使用 rm 命令来删除 HDFS 上的文件或目录。
示例:
“`
$ hdfs dfs -rm /file.txt
“`4. cp: 复制一个文件或目录。在 Hadoop 中,我们可以使用 cp 命令来复制 HDFS 上的文件或目录。
示例:
“`
$ hdfs dfs -cp /source/file.txt /destination/file.txt
“`5. mv: 移动一个文件或目录。在 Hadoop 中,我们可以使用 mv 命令来移动 HDFS 上的文件或目录。
示例:
“`
$ hdfs dfs -mv /source/file.txt /destination/file.txt
“`6. cat: 显示一个文件的内容。在 Hadoop 中,我们可以使用 cat 命令来显示 HDFS 上文件的内容。
示例:
“`
$ hdfs dfs -cat /file.txt
“`7. chmod: 修改文件或目录的权限。在 Hadoop 中,我们可以使用 chmod 命令来修改 HDFS 上文件或目录的权限。
示例:
“`
$ hdfs dfs -chmod 755 /file.txt
“`8. chown: 修改文件或目录的所有者。在 Hadoop 中,我们可以使用 chown 命令来修改 HDFS 上文件或目录的所有者。
示例:
“`
$ hdfs dfs -chown user:group /file.txt
“`9. du: 显示文件或目录的磁盘使用情况。在 Hadoop 中,我们可以使用 du 命令来查看 HDFS 上文件或目录的大小。
示例:
“`
$ hdfs dfs -du /file.txt
“`10. tail: 显示文件末尾的内容。在 Hadoop 中,我们可以使用 tail 命令来查看 HDFS 上文件末尾的内容。
示例:
“`
$ hdfs dfs -tail /file.txt
“`以上是 Hadoop 中常用的 Linux 命令大全。通过这些命令,我们可以在 Hadoop 上进行文件和目录的管理操作。
2年前 -
Hadoop是一个开源的分布式计算平台,主要用于处理大规模数据集的存储和处理。Hadoop基于HDFS(Hadoop Distributed File System)和MapReduce模型来实现并行处理和分布式存储。在Hadoop中,Linux命令是非常重要的工具,在日常管理和操作Hadoop集群时经常使用到。下面是一些Hadoop中常用的Linux命令的介绍及操作流程。
1. 文件和目录操作命令
1.1. ls命令
ls命令用于列出指定目录下的文件和子目录。使用ls命令时,可以添加参数来控制输出的格式。
例如,使用ls命令列出当前目录下的文件和子目录:
“`bash
$ ls
“`
使用ls命令列出指定目录下的所有文件和子目录,包括隐藏文件:
“`bash
$ ls -a
“`1.2. cd命令
cd命令用于切换工作目录。使用cd命令时,可以指定目标目录的路径来切换到该目录。
例如,切换到指定目录的命令如下所示:
“`bash
$ cd /path/to/directory
“`
切换到上一级目录的命令如下所示:
“`bash
$ cd ..
“`1.3. mkdir命令
mkdir命令用于创建新的目录。使用mkdir命令时,可以指定目录的名称及其路径。
例如,创建一个名为test的目录的命令如下所示:
“`bash
$ mkdir test
“`1.4. rm命令
rm命令用于删除文件和目录。使用rm命令时,需要指定要删除的文件或目录的路径。
例如,删除一个名为temp.txt的文件的命令如下所示:
“`bash
$ rm temp.txt
“`
删除一个名为test的目录及其所有子目录和文件的命令如下所示:
“`bash
$ rm -r test
“`2. 文件操作命令
2.1. touch命令
touch命令用于创建新的空白文件或更新已有文件的时间戳。使用touch命令时,需要指定要创建或更新的文件的路径。
例如,创建一个名为file.txt的空白文件的命令如下所示:
“`bash
$ touch file.txt
“`2.2. cat命令
cat命令用于查看文件的内容。使用cat命令时,需要指定要查看的文件的路径。
例如,查看一个名为file.txt的文件的内容的命令如下所示:
“`bash
$ cat file.txt
“`2.3. cp命令
cp命令用于复制文件和目录。使用cp命令时,需要指定要复制的文件或目录的路径以及复制目标的路径。
例如,复制一个名为file.txt的文件到目录test中的命令如下所示:
“`bash
$ cp file.txt test/
“`2.4. mv命令
mv命令用于移动文件和目录,或者给文件和目录重新命名。使用mv命令时,需要指定要移动或重命名的文件或目录的路径以及目标路径。
例如,将一个名为file.txt的文件移动到目录test中的命令如下所示:
“`bash
$ mv file.txt test/
“`
将一个名为old.txt的文件重命名为new.txt的命令如下所示:
“`bash
$ mv old.txt new.txt
“`3. 权限管理命令
3.1. chmod命令
chmod命令用于修改文件或目录的权限。使用chmod命令时,需要指定权限的形式以及要修改权限的文件或目录的路径。
例如,将一个名为file.txt的文件的权限修改为可读、可写和可执行的命令如下所示:
“`bash
$ chmod 777 file.txt
“`3.2. chown命令
chown命令用于修改文件或目录的所有者。使用chown命令时,需要指定新所有者的用户名以及要修改所有者的文件或目录的路径。
例如,将一个名为file.txt的文件的所有者修改为新用户的命令如下所示:
“`bash
$ chown newuser file.txt
“`3.3. chgrp命令
chgrp命令用于修改文件或目录的所属组。使用chgrp命令时,需要指定新所属组的组名以及要修改所属组的文件或目录的路径。
例如,将一个名为file.txt的文件的所属组修改为新组的命令如下所示:
“`bash
$ chgrp newgroup file.txt
“`4. 网络命令
4.1. ping命令
ping命令用于测试主机之间的网络连接。使用ping命令时,需要指定要测试的主机的IP地址或域名。
例如,测试与主机IP地址为192.168.0.1的主机之间的网络连接的命令如下所示:
“`bash
$ ping 192.168.0.1
“`4.2. ifconfig命令
ifconfig命令用于配置和显示网络接口的信息。使用ifconfig命令时,可以查看当前系统中的网络接口及其相关配置信息。
例如,查看当前系统中的网络接口及其相关配置信息的命令如下所示:
“`bash
$ ifconfig
“`4.3. netstat命令
netstat命令用于显示网络连接、路由表和网络接口统计信息。使用netstat命令时,可以查看当前系统中的网络连接情况。
例如,显示当前系统中的网络连接情况的命令如下所示:
“`bash
$ netstat
“`以上是Hadoop中常用的一些Linux命令的介绍及操作流程,这些命令在Hadoop的日常管理和操作中非常有用。熟练掌握这些命令可以提高工作效率,便于管理和操作Hadoop集群。同时,还可以根据需要通过查阅Linux命令的文档和使用man命令来了解更多Linux命令的用法和详细操作流程。
2年前